The awe-inspiring Saguenay Fjord has sheer cliffs that soar to heights of more than 350 meters above the icy waters of the Saguenay River. Parc Régional du Mont Grand-Fonds offers terrific alpine skiing within minutes of the La Malbaie-Pointe-au-Pic area. One of Charlevoix's many hidden treasures, the riverside village of Port-au-Persil is little more than a collection of houses huddled on the banks of the Rivière Persil, an enchanting little stream that cascades over rocks on its way to meet the Saint Lawrence. One would be hard-pressed to pick out a more ideal location for a chapel than this one – overlooking the St. Lawrence River.
